What is Feeding Therapy?
Feeding therapists help children overcome challenges with eating, swallowing, and food aversions, often working alongside speech and occupational therapists.
Finding the Right Feeding Therapist in Lakewood
When choosing a feeding therapy provider for your child in Lakewood, Washington, consider factors such as their experience with your child's specific needs, accepted insurance plans, location convenience, and whether they offer in-clinic, in-home, or telehealth sessions.
